I Forgot Again (2013) is this quirky comedy that balances absurdity with a touch of dark humor. The pacing feels a bit loose at times, which adds to its offbeat charm. The four female leads—Ada, Adela, Adelina, and Adelaida—are a delightful ensemble, bouncing off each other with a natural chemistry. It's not just about the laughs; there's an underlying theme of trust and deception that unfolds as Ada discovers the man with amnesia is a con artist. The practical effects are minimal but effective, creating a grounded atmosphere that contrasts nicely with the ludicrous situations. Overall, it’s a film that doesn’t take itself too seriously, making for a laid-back viewing experience. Definitely something you don’t see every day.
